Welcome to the Gatewick on-call rotation. You own the turnstile counter service for Harrowfield Stadium. Key facts: counts batch every 30 seconds; a stuck lane shows as a flatline, not zero. Alerts page you only if three or more lanes flatline during an event window. Do not restart the aggregator mid-match — it drops the in-memory buffer. Reconciliation against gate staff tallies runs at midnight. Full runbook and dashboards are on this page.

wiki page, baguf-kahap: https://confluence.tolvaqsys.internal/browse/display/projects/8d5f528f

Runbook 4.2 — Master Copies. The signed master copies for the Fennwick Press reorder stay in the locked records cabinet until pickup day. Records team duplicates nothing; Fennwick works only from originals. Log the pull time, seal the folio in the grey sleeve, and note the seal number in the transfer ledger. The courier hand-over instruction is as follows:

drop instructions, bahif-bahip: the norax feniel courier leaves the drumir kaseth rusir ledger at gate 1983 under passcode 849948

Handover: Ledgerline events table partitioning. As of this week, the events table in Ledgerline is partitioned by month; the nightly job creates next month's partition on the 25th, and partitions older than 13 months are detached, not dropped. If the creation job fails, inserts land in the default partition and the digest alert fires. Re-run the job manually, then move rows out of default before the next billing cycle. Detached partitions live in cold storage. Full partition maintenance procedures are documented on the wiki page linked below.

wiki page, bahof-tajef: https://harbor.crelvostack.local/secrets/deploy/spaces/merge_requests/352483d166532f3d